Sometimes it was hard to remember that Skywarp was known to most Decepticons as one of the most ruthless, dangerous aerial assets they had.   Barricade was so used to seeing the mischief glittering in the corners of Skywarp’s optics, the smile flirting with his callipered mouth, that sometimes it was easy to forget. 

And he wanted, sometimes—all right, a lot—to forget that there was a war that might tear them apart at any moment.

“Hey!” Skywarp said, his red optics glowing in his dark-armored face, looking up from the table. His long talons stilled over the armor, the spare rounds and charges he was stowing in his storage, or fitting into magna-pods.

“Hey,” Barricade echoed. Only his was flat. Skywarp had a mission, again, and Barricade had to sit back and…hope it all worked out.

The mouth tipped into a frown. “You’re not worried, are you? I’ve got this.”

“Not worried.” Except he was.  But it would be an insult to imply he didn’t trust Skywarp.  But he knew he had to say something. ”Just…gonna miss you.”

Skywarp pushed away from the table, kneeling down. “Going to miss you, too, little spike.” He reached out, offering a hug.

Barricade wavered, stepping back. No. He wasn’t that weak or needy. Was he?

Skywarp cocked his helm to the side, a little grin flittering at the corner of his mouth, before he swooped forward, long arms circling Barricade in a hug. Barricade stiffened, braced against the sudden pressure and weight, his own hands coming up to cling to the broad black shoulders. “You going to be okay?”  Skywarp’s deep voice rumbled against him, and Barricade took a long moment to snuggle into it, letting the vibration, and the smell of the airframe grade oil and the tang of Skywarp’s engines.  He tried to memorize it: it would have to last him a while, until the jet got back.

“Yeah,” Barricade mumbled.  “Be fine.”

The arms tightened, then released him, reluctantly. “You know, I’m not used to anyone worrying about me.”

“Sorry.”

“Don’t be.”  A hand slicked over him, pausing to tweak one of his shoulder tires. “Just because something’s new doesn’t mean it’s bad.” Barricade felt a little quiver over his spark, warm and shy.  “Just don’t get crazy about it.” A grin. “That’s my job.”

It was easier to grin this time, looking up at the dark, earnest face. He nodded.

“Besides,” Skywarp continued, his optics flicking up over Barricade’s shoulder, “Someone’s got to keep Starscream’s ego in check.”

Barricade could hear a hint. He turned, the bronze jet standing in the doorway.

“Interrupting, am I?” Starscream splayed a hand over his chassis in false innocence.

“We haven’t done anything to interrupt,” Skywarp said, evenly, letting one hand drop down Barricade’s back, talons teasing at the hip kibble. He stood up, lifting Barricade with him, his heavier servos taking the grounder’s weight with ease, dipping his head in to nuzzle Barricade’s throat. He looked up, winking. “Yet.”
